USAID promotes knitted garment SMEs in Pakistan

Under the Pakistan Firms Project, United States Agency for International Development (USAID) is supporting small and medium enterprises (SMEs) in the knitted garment sector in making exports to the international markets.
 
Under the project, a group of 20 SMEs have been selected, and these are being helped in building up their production bases to ensure that international quality and environmental standards are met.
 
Two of the 20 SMEs have recently exported US$ 3.3 million worth of knitwear, including tops and bottoms, pullovers, T-shirts and polo shirts, to US markets.
 
USAID has also helped the 20 SMEs in receiving international certifications like Worldwide Responsible Accredited Production (WRAP).
 
Further, the selected SMEs are being supported with enterprise resource planning system, training and workforce development, creation of market linkages, and machinery upgrades.
 
The main objective of the Pakistan Firms Project is to develop dynamic, internationally competitive small- and medium-sized enterprises in Pakistan's most vulnerable areas by supporting the production and marketing of agricultural and non-agricultural commodities.
